Lookbook Review: Own Plump Hydration Lip Therapy, “Chili Pepper”





Own Products are completely natural, with skin-care, lip-care, and anti-aging products in their line. Plump Hydration Lip Therapy is a shiny, sheer rollerball lip gloss with major lip plumping properties. I was mostly enticed by the packaging when I was in Ulta, and the fact that I had never seen the brand before. Also, these came in 3 different intensities: True Mint, Cinnamon Bark, and Chili Pepper. Naturally, being up for the challenge, I went straight for the Chili Pepper intensity. To see photographs, swatches, and before/after pictures,







Chili Pepper, the highest intensity of lip plumping this company makes, is a medium berry, sheer lip gloss. The applicator is a rollerball, which is not only fun and reminds me of my childhood, but also way more sanitary than dipping your fingers into a lip product. The actual packaging is really fun looking, going from the width of a marker to the width of a pencil. From the Own website:



Fuller lips come across as looking younger, so instantly plump yours up while helping to firm, smooth, and hydrate them over time. Be forewarned, this high-intensity flavor is va-va-va-volumizing, and has a sexy gold-mica sheen to boot.





This lip gloss does have a slight bit of color to it. Since my lips are naturally a rosy/berry color, this didn’t really amp my lip color up much, other than adding major shine. The burn on this was not as intense as I was expecting. Since I’ve used every lip plumper under the sun, I was expecting to really feel the burn. It took about ten full minutes for it to even start tingling, and even then it felt minor, and was burning somewhat. This overall scent smells spicy…like a combination between cinnamon and chili. The scent is not super strong, which I like, and it didn’t cause any irritation around the corners of my lips like some other lip plumpers do. So did it plump my lips?

Yes! I noticed a difference. It’s not exactly going to look like I got lip injections, but it definitely made my upper and lower lip look bee-stung and more full. The slight micro-shimmer also helps make your lips look bigger as well. I can see myself using this under my regular lipstick so I can have plumper lips with more color. The effect lasted a full hour on me.





Own Plump Hydration Lip Therapy is available in 3 intensities, as well as a day and nighttime lip treatment. They also sell all natural skin-care and anti-aging products.
